The Definition of Patience

Understanding the concept

Patience is the ability to remain calm and composed in the face of difficulties, delays, or challenges. It involves having a tolerant and understanding attitude towards circumstances that are beyond your control. Patience is not about passively waiting for things to happen; instead, it is about actively persevering and maintaining a positive mindset while working towards your goals.

Breaking down goals into manageable tasks

Practicing patience involves breaking down larger goals into smaller, manageable tasks. This approach allows you to focus on one step at a time and make steady progress towards your desired outcome. By breaking down goals, you can maintain a sense of momentum and avoid feeling overwhelmed. Patience helps you stay committed to the process and motivates you to continue moving forward.

Overcoming Impatience

Identifying triggers and patterns of impatience

Overcoming impatience involves identifying your triggers and patterns of impatience. Reflect on situations or circumstances that tend to evoke impatience within you. By recognizing these triggers, you can develop strategies to manage impatience effectively. Awareness allows you to pause, reframe your perspective, and choose a patient response instead of reacting impulsively.

Using techniques and coping strategies

Utilizing techniques and coping strategies can help overcome impatience. Deep breathing exercises, meditation, or engaging in activities that promote can help reduce feelings of stress and frustration. Practicing these techniques regularly enhances your ability to remain patient in challenging situations. By incorporating relaxation techniques into your daily routine, you can cultivate a more patient and resilient mindset.
